Title
Antidepressant medication management (effective acute phase treatment): percentage of members 18 years of age and older who were diagnosed with a new episode of major depression, and treated with antidepressant medication, and who remained on an antidepressant medication for at least 84 days (12 weeks).
Source(s)
National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A). HEDIS® 2011: Healthcare Effectiveness Data and Information Set. Vol. 1, narrative. Washington (DC): National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A); 2010. various p.
National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A). HEDIS® 2011: Healthcare Effectiveness Data and Information Set. Vol. 2, technical specifications. Washington (DC): National Committee for Quality Assurance (NCQA); 2010. various p.
